手动升级 Linux 内核 3.5.4

手动升级 Linux 内核 3.5.4

好的,我对 Linux 并不陌生,但我绝不是专家,现在是时候将我的 Linux 内核升级到 3.5.4 了(我需要仅与最新内核映像兼容的新驱动程序),而且我想手动完成。

我的意思是,我想从这里,然后提取映像,但之后我该如何实际安装内核映像?

答案1

你可以将内核更新为v3.5.4通过安装主线内核

主线内核构建是否包含 Ubuntu 特定的驱动程序?

根据定义,主线内核构建版由未经修改的主线内核源代码构建而成,因此不包含也不应该包含任何 Ubuntu 补丁或驱动程序。这些内核也没有二进制驱动程序。

打开终端并执行以下操作:

mkdir v3.5.4-quantal
cd v3.5.4-quantal
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-headers-3.5.4-030504_3.5.4-030504.201209142010_all.deb

仅适用于32位系统:

w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-headers-3.5.4-030504-generic_3.5.4-030504.201209142010_i386.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-image-3.5.4-030504-generic_3.5.4-030504.201209142010_i386.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-image-extra-3.5.4-030504-generic_3.5.4-030504.201209142010_i386.deb

仅适用于64位系统:

w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-headers-3.5.4-030504-generic_3.5.4-030504.201209142010_amd64.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-image-3.5.4-030504-generic_3.5.4-030504.201209142010_amd64.deb
wget http://kernel.ubuntu.com/~kernel-ppa/mainline/v3.5.4-quantal/linux-image-extra-3.5.4-030504-generic_3.5.4-030504.201209142010_amd64.deb

安装内核:

sudo dpkg -i *.deb

答案2

此 wiki 文章介绍了如何编译和安装上游(“vanilla”)内核:GitKernelBuild. 应该包含您需要的一切。

相关内容